[0.5.0] - 2024-12-25

Added

  • Complete Phase 3: File System Operations (100% Complete):
    • File locking framework with LockManager class:
      • Shared locks (LockType::SHARED) for multiple readers
      • Exclusive locks (LockType::EXCLUSIVE) for single writer
      • Lock conflict detection and resolution
      • Lock ownership tracking (client_id, process_id)
      • Lock expiration (24-hour default TTL)
      • NLM (Network Lock Manager) protocol support (nlmTest, nlmLock, nlmUnlock)
    • Extended attributes (xattrs) support:
      • getExtendedAttribute(), setExtendedAttribute()
      • removeExtendedAttribute(), listExtendedAttributes()
      • Full Linux and macOS support
    • File system caching:
      • Content cache with 60-second TTL
      • Metadata cache with 30-second TTL
      • Thread-safe cache management
      • Cache invalidation support
    • File system monitoring:
      • Linux inotify integration for change notifications
      • Event tracking (getRecentChanges())
      • Monitoring control (startMonitoring(), stopMonitoring())
    • Quota management framework:
      • QuotaInfo structure with soft/hard limits
      • Quota checking (checkQuota())
      • Quota reporting (getQuotaInfo())
      • Quota setting (setQuota())
    • Export management enhancements:
      • Export enumeration (getExports(), getExportInfo(), listExportedPaths())
      • Subtree checking (validateSubtreeAccess(), isSubtreeCheckEnabled())
      • Export caching with thread-safe lookups
      • Export hot-reload (reloadExports(), reloadExportConfig())
